Abstract
The problem of constant L∞, approximation of complex rational matrix functions is studied. A characterization of the solution is given. A suboptimal computational scheme, based on balanced realization for unstable systems, is developed, and corresponding error bounds are obtained. An L∞ error bound for unstable systems is derived. Optimal solution for a class of symmetric systems is explicitly obtained. © 1995, Taylor & Francis Group, LLC. All rights reserved.
